Review

Over the past several months, South Dade Nursing and Rehab Center has been a place of mixed and very personal experiences for many families. For some, it has become a steady, caring home where loved ones receive attentive, compassionate care. In particular, families have repeatedly highlighted the dedication of the nursing team and case management staff. One family shared that since May 2025 their father has made this facility his permanent residence, and they find comfort in knowing he is well cared for. They singled out the night shift nurse Rafaela as especially pleasant and knowledgeable, and praised the case manager Andrea Nichols and her social workers for providing steady support during a difficult transition. This family's sentiment reflects a core strength of the facility: a staff that staffers describe as genuinely caring, capable, and frequently going above and beyond for residents and their families.

Across several reviews, there is a consistent thread of appreciation for the overall service level and accessibility of staff. One reviewer wrote that "very good service from everyone, from reception to the fourth floor," and extended respect to the entire team. Another family highlighted a second-floor experience for their relative in rehab and then long-term care, praising cleanliness, the absence of unpleasant odors, and the basic dignities of care (their loved one is clean, dry, and not left uncomfortable). They also noted small but meaningful gestures - like a nursing assistant painting nails - and identified Lissette, a social worker, and Kimberly from the financial office as particularly helpful. Taken together, these accounts point to a culture of friendly, attentive frontline care and administrative staff who can ease families' worries during uncertain times.

However, the facility's reputation is not uniformly positive, and several reviewers report significant lapses that have caused alarm. A frequent complaint concerns communication and responsiveness. One caller recounted persistent phone problems, including being kept on hold for long periods, transfers that ended nowhere, and a lack of follow-through. This person expressed frustration with the phone system to the point of filing complaints with the FTC and the state of Florida. The recurring theme is that timeliness and reliability of basic communications can be a problem, leaving families feeling uncertain about how their loved ones are doing when they cannot reach the facility.

The most severe criticisms center on specific, alarming incidents. One review described a traumatic 10-day stay for an aunt, reporting that she was sent home with someone else's belongings, left extremely dirty, with a feeding tube still attached, and burns under the arms. The reviewer claims to have photos supporting these allegations and described a lack of ethics and respect. This kind of account stands in stark contrast to the more positive experiences and understandably raises serious concerns about patient safety, dignity, and the quality of care in certain situations.

Beyond individual incidents, other reviews portray a broader pattern of dissatisfaction with professionalism and management. Several commenters said they would not recommend the facility, citing unprofessional behavior, understaffing, and a sense that some observations about patient care were not adequately addressed. A separate complaint described rude or dismissive communication by staff, including a secretary on the third floor who spoke harshly about a resident, and overall experiences of being brushed off when seeking information or assistance. In one case, a caller reported a lack of initiative when trying to schedule or secure care, underscoring a perception that administrative processes could be more compassionate and efficient.

There are also poignant reminders of the care that does work well - and the emotional weight of end-of-life care. One reviewer praised the staff for the care they provided to a family member during a terminal illness, expressing heartfelt gratitude for the dedication and support shown by the team. In another instance, a family proclaimed it was a blessing to visit their father and enjoy Christmas music in the environment, underscoring that joyful, human moments do occur even in challenging circumstances. Individual team members often singled out for praise include RN Mirabal, described as excellent, organized, and solution-oriented, and Yvonne, a coordinator who was described as caring and professional, consistently returning calls and ensuring questions were answered. The PT, OT, and nursing staff were repeatedly described as top-notch and kindly attentive, with Ann Burr, a social worker, commended for explaining paperwork clearly and helping families navigate the maze of approvals and arrangements.

A recurring theme across multiple testimonies is the essential impact of trust and continuity. In one notable account, a family moved their loved one to South Dade after a difficult experience elsewhere, particularly because staff would physically bring their relative outside to visit during Covid restrictions, allowing meaningful contact with family members. They lauded not just the clinical care but also the practical supports, including accessible coordination, responsive communication, and compassionate, human-centered care from the team in place. Yet even within these positives, there are cautions about discharge planning, hospital coordination, and the need for sharper administrative processes to prevent inconsistencies that can feel unsettling to families and residents alike.

In sum, the experiences reported about South Dade Nursing and Rehab Center reveal a facility with notable strengths and visible areas in need of improvement. On the strengths side, there are many stories of dedicated nurses, capable caregivers, responsive social workers, and administrators who communicate effectively and treat families with respect. The positive anecdotes highlight a culture of kindness, professional competence, and a genuine desire to help residents live with dignity, even during terminal illness or transitions between care levels. On the other side, concerns about responsiveness, consistency of care, safety in some episodes, and the reliability of communications and discharge planning cannot be ignored. Taken together, these reviews paint a nuanced portrait: a facility capable of excellent, compassionate care in the right circumstances, but one that also has significant room for improvement in systems, accountability, and ensuring consistent, high-quality care across all floors and all shifts.
